6-2 Counting Mode(PCS)
This is the mode to determine the number of objects in a sample based on the standard sample unit
mass. Unit mass means the mass of one sample. The smaller the variables in each sample unit mass
is, the more accurate the counting will be. This series balance is equipped with the Automatic
Counting Accuracy Improvement (ACAI) function to improve the counting accuracy.
Note
*
For counting, use samples that have a unit mass at least ten times greater than that of the
minimum display in grams.
*
If the sample unit mass variable is too large, it may cause a counting error.
*
To improve the counting performance, use the ACAI function frequently or divide the samples
into several groups and count each group.
